About The Admiral: Roaring Currents

The Admiral: Roaring Currents is a 2014 Korean-language war, action and drama film directed by Kim Han-min. The cast is led by Choi Min-sik, Ryu Seung-ryong, Cho Jin-woong. It has a runtime of 2h 6m. Viewers rate it 7.0/10 across 300 ratings. In United States, it is available to rent or buy on Amazon Video and Apple TV Store.

The Admiral: Roaring Currents was produced by Big Stone Pictures and made in South Korea. It was released on July 30, 2014. Made on a budget of about $10 million, it went on to gross $138 million worldwide.

The Admiral: Roaring Currents cast & crew

The Admiral: Roaring Currents was directed by Kim Han-min and written by Kim Han-min and Jeon Cheol-hong.

The cast features Choi Min-sik as Admiral Yi Sun-Shin, Ryu Seung-ryong as Kurushima Michifusa, Cho Jin-woong as Wakizaka Yasuharu, Jin Goo as Im Jun-yeong, Lee Jung-hyun as Mrs. Jeong, and Kim Myung-gon as Todo Takatora.

Behind the camera, the score was composed by Kim Tae-seong, cinematography is by Kim Tae-sung, and it was produced by Kim Min-gi and Kim Han-min.
